Rebate scam!

Upon switching to Verizon with two iPhones, we were promised two rebates (switch to Verizon and byod) $150 e-gift card per line per rebate. So $600 total after both rebates for both lines. The first rebate (switch to Verizon) came back as invalid. I immediately contacted Verizon sales team as the representative applied for the rebates for us. The sales team was supposed to restart the rebate so we could properly do it again assuming the first representative did it wrong. Never got the email he assured me that I’d receive in 7-10 days. So I contacted the sales team back, this was the third time that I was told we qualified for both rebates. The third representative went ahead and applied a $150 credit to our bill for two months upon approval. I’m still waiting for that to be approved. Then the next day I get an email that the byod rebate is also invalid for not being completed at a participating location? How does that even make sense , especially when three representatives told us we qualify for both rebates. And we were reassured when expressing our concerns that Verizon would get this figured out and we would get both rebates. I am annoyed and feel lied to as this was one reason we switched, it covered all of the activation and upgrade fees, and the money used to purchase the SIM cards. I still have not gotten all of this resolved. The rebates just seem like a scam to get people to join Verizon and upon researching this seems like an issue a lot of people have!
